What 44 means on a Electrolux washer
Error code 44 on an Electrolux washer indicates a door closed sensing failure. This means the main control board is not receiving a valid signal confirming that the door is properly closed and latched. The door lock assembly contains a sensing switch or circuit that communicates door status to the control board. When that signal is absent, intermittent, or out of specification, the control board logs error code 44 and typically halts the wash cycle as a safety precaution.
The door lock assembly is the primary component involved in this fault. It includes a latch mechanism, an integrated switch or hall-effect sensor, and the wiring harness that connects it to the main control board. A failure can originate at any point in this chain. Common points of failure include a worn or broken door latch that fails to fully engage the sensing switch, damaged or corroded connector pins on the wiring harness, broken wires in the harness between the door lock and the control board, or an internally failed door lock module.
Diagnosing error code 44 begins with test (6) as referenced in the diagnostic procedure, which directs the technician to inspect the door lock assembly and trace the wiring back to the main control board. This involves checking for continuity in the wiring harness, inspecting connectors for damage or corrosion, and verifying that the door lock assembly itself functions correctly. If wiring and connectors check out, the door lock assembly is the next replacement candidate. In rare cases where the harness and door lock both test good, the main control board may be the source of the fault.

Common causes of 44
- 01
Faulty door lock assembly
Part replacementThe door lock module contains an internal sensing switch that can wear out or fail over time. If the switch does not register that the door is closed, the control board will trigger error code 44.
- 02
Damaged or disconnected wiring harness
Wiring / connectionThe wires connecting the door lock to the main control board can become pinched, frayed, or disconnected, especially near the door hinge area where the harness flexes repeatedly. Inspect the harness for visible damage and check connector pins for corrosion or looseness.
- 03
Corroded or loose connector pins
Wiring / connectionMoisture inside the washer cabinet can cause the connector terminals at the door lock or control board to corrode, increasing resistance and disrupting the sensing signal. Cleaning or reseating the connectors can resolve this in some cases.
- 04
Broken or worn door latch
Part replacementIf the physical door latch is cracked or worn, it may not fully engage the lock assembly, preventing the sensing switch from triggering correctly. Inspect the latch hook and strike for visible damage.
- 05
Failed main control board
Part replacementIf the door lock, wiring, and connectors all test correctly, the main control board may be failing to read or process the door closed signal. This is the least common cause and should only be considered after all other components are ruled out.
